Giants working out multiple receivers including Odell Beckham Jr, while Eagles look to trade AJ Brown
With the first NFL game of the 2026 season 100 days away, at least two teams — the Philadelphia Eagles and New York Giants — are looking to make significant roster decisions with big-name wide receivers, and those moves involving A.J. Brown and Odell Beckham Jr. could come as early as Monday.
The Giants, who have been in contact with Beckham for over a month, and are expected to bring the receiver to their facility on Monday, a source confirmed to OutKick and Fox News Digital.
